Output 5f75526de20e9d9c169179f872d8fe14dc0164196b23e4f23da2c9a6c25b1e85:3

value
8146958
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1ef5ee8f926650dcf224821c0cfde13c1fc23777 OP_EQUAL
address
34WiowmgNFVqjHN5E3Dx2S4CC6YVDnNTgT
transaction
5f75526de20e9d9c169179f872d8fe14dc0164196b23e4f23da2c9a6c25b1e85
spent
true